The Operation Breakthrough (OB) mission is a not-for-profit organization that aims to combat homelessness and poverty in the community. Their website, obmission.org, offers resources for those in need, including emergency shelter, food, job training, addiction recovery, and community outreach. The OB mission believes in providing holistic, long-term solutions to homelessness, helping individuals to regain their independence and dignity. They also offer opportunities for others to get involved through volunteering or donations.
